Detailed Comparison

MetricTeaching ProfessionalsTyre, exhaust and windscreen fittersDifference
Median Annual£44,202£31,000+£13,202
Mean Annual£43,555£32,430+£11,125
Monthly£3,684£2,583+£1,101
Weekly£850£596+£254
Hourly£21.25£14.90+£6.35
